LIBERTY WALK CONFIRMS NEW AUDI R8 WIDEBODY

The Audi R8 has been one of the most popular supercars around since it's launch in 2007, with over 50000 units having been sold already.

Liberty Walk, whose been taking the world by storm with their bodykits for multiple high-end and sports cars, like Ferraris, Lamborghinis, BMWs and so forth, has finally announced a out of this world kit for the R8. The company recently posted two images on their Facebook and Instagram accounts confirming their latest R8-based kit.

You can see in the image, the R8 gets the infamous Liberty Walk overfender look, with possible inspiration from the R8 LMS race-car with, cut flares behind the rear and front wheels, that imitates the look on Audi’s very successful GT3-spec racer. This is the first time we’ve spotted a ducktail spoiler on the back of an R8 as well and we think it finishes it off perfectly and that this kit will be a great seller. Firstly because no-one can deny how awesome it looks and also because of the fact that the R8 has been on sale for a few years now, so they are becoming more affordable to modify.
